code optimization: removed en.json import as it is to heavy
This commit is contained in:
@@ -7,6 +7,7 @@ const ExtraneousFileCleanupPlugin = require('webpack-extraneous-file-cleanup-plu
|
||||
const utils = require('./utils')
|
||||
|
||||
const themePath = 'web/themes/custom/materiotheme'
|
||||
const langPath = 'web/sites/default/files/lang'
|
||||
|
||||
module.exports = {
|
||||
resolve: {
|
||||
@@ -17,11 +18,12 @@ module.exports = {
|
||||
'vuejs': utils.resolve(themePath+'/vuejs'),
|
||||
'assets': utils.resolve(themePath+'/assets'),
|
||||
// locales are exported by strings_i18n_json_export from drupal
|
||||
'locales': utils.resolve('web/sites/default/files/lang')
|
||||
'locales': utils.resolve(langPath)
|
||||
}
|
||||
},
|
||||
entry: {
|
||||
'main': utils.resolve(themePath + '/assets/scripts/main.js'),
|
||||
// 'lang-en': utils.resolve(langPath + '/en.json'),
|
||||
'print': utils.resolve(themePath + '/assets/styles/print.scss')
|
||||
},
|
||||
output: {
|
||||
|
@@ -5,6 +5,7 @@ const { merge } = require('webpack-merge')
|
||||
const baseConfig = require('./webpack.config.base')
|
||||
const MiniCssExtractPlugin = require('mini-css-extract-plugin')
|
||||
const TerserPlugin = require("terser-webpack-plugin");
|
||||
const BundleAnalyzerPlugin = require('webpack-bundle-analyzer').BundleAnalyzerPlugin;
|
||||
|
||||
module.exports = merge(baseConfig, {
|
||||
mode: 'production',
|
||||
@@ -70,6 +71,9 @@ module.exports = merge(baseConfig, {
|
||||
plugins: [
|
||||
new webpack.DefinePlugin({
|
||||
'process.env.NODE_ENV': JSON.stringify('production')
|
||||
}),
|
||||
new BundleAnalyzerPlugin({
|
||||
'analyzerMode': 'static'
|
||||
})
|
||||
]
|
||||
})
|
||||
|
Reference in New Issue
Block a user